sähkömoottoritekniikka
Sähkömoottoritekniikka refers to the field of engineering and technology dedicated to the design, development, manufacturing, and application of electric motors. Electric motors are electromechanical devices that convert electrical energy into mechanical energy. This conversion is achieved through the interaction of magnetic fields and electric currents. The core components of most electric motors include a stator, which is the stationary part, and a rotor, which is the rotating part. These components interact to produce torque, which in turn drives machinery.
